Quick Answer
The answer is to configure the transit gateway route tables to propagate a blackhole route for VPC A and VPC B CIDRs to the inspection VPC attachment, then have the firewall forward traffic. This forces cross-VPC traffic through the inspection VPC because the blackhole route in the transit gateway table directs all traffic destined for the other VPC’s CIDR to the inspection attachment, where the firewall inspects and then re-injects the traffic. On the AWS Certified SysOps Administrator Associate SOA-C02 exam, this scenario tests your understanding of transit gateway route tables and centralized inspection architectures, often appearing as a distractor where candidates mistakenly choose VPC peering or NAT gateways. A common trap is assuming Security Groups can inspect cross-VPC traffic, but they are stateful and per-resource, not designed for centralized inspection. A company has a production AWS account with multiple VPCs connected via a transit gateway. The security team requires that all cross-VPC traffic be inspected by a centralized network firewall appliance. The firewall is deployed in a dedicated inspection VPC. The SysOps administrator must ensure that traffic from VPC A to VPC B is routed through the inspection VPC. Which configuration achieves this?
